Understanding Hydrolyzed Pearl Powder And Its Production
Hydrolyzed pearl powder refers to a modified form of pearl material. The material is prepared to improve mixability and bioavailability for cosmetic and wellness formats. Manufacturers offer it in various forms, including nano-grade pearl powder and superfine pearl powder, it fits different product types. Applications extend from face serums, masks, and creams to supplements.

The plant relies on an temperature-controlled physical process. This method grinds pearls into extremely fine and nano-sized grades without chemical degradation. A single pearl measuring 6 mm can become approximately two hundred sixteen trillion particles. This produces uniform nano pearl material in the roughly 40–100 nanometer range and sub-nano grades for improved uptake. The method helps preserve amino acids and trace minerals, supporting the formulation ease of hydrolyzed pearl blends.
Quality control is a key standard, run from an in-house research and development lab. The facility includes advanced instruments for strict evaluation. These include HPLC, UPLC, GC-MS, ICP-MS, HPTLC, and microbiology suites. These tools ensure the finished Hydrolyzed Pearl Powder and superfine pearl powder meet high production standards. Finished batches are checked against cosmetic, food, and pharmaceutical requirements in different regions.
Available grades change based on application. Nano pearl powder is ideal for rapid absorption and cosmetic penetration support. Ultrafine pearl powder fits paste masks, creams, and rinse-off formulas. Water-dispersible pearl powder fits water-based serums, drinks, and emulsions. Practical Notes On Topical Formats
Water soluble and superfine pearl powder grades fit different applications. Masks benefit from superfine grades mixed with traditional carriers like honey or aloe. Leave-on products often require water soluble forms to reduce grittiness. The right product grade impacts skin feel, formula stability, and visible results.

How To Use Hydrolyzed Pearl Powder Safely And Effectively
Hydrolyzed pearl powder is flexible for skin and wellness routines. The following guidance offers practical directions for topical blends, supplement-style routines, formula pairings, and proper storage. You will find simple practical notes to begin safely and reduce avoidable problems.
For skincare formulas, align the powder’s grade and dispersibility to your product type. Use superfine or nano pearl powder in masks to reduce roughness. For transparent serums, gels, and creams, choose hydrolyzed or water soluble pearl powder for smooth, even suspension.
Start with low concentrations. Add about 0.5–2 percent by weight into neutral carriers and test on a small area of skin. For rinse-off treatments, blend 1–3 teaspoons with hydrating ingredients such as honey or aloe to create a soft mask texture. If your skin reacts, discontinue use and seek professional skin advice.
For supplement-style use, follow established ranges and label directions. Older dosage guidance lists about 0.3–0.6 g per dose. Today’s products are not all identical, so read the manufacturer label and stay within recommended amounts without medical advice.
Sublingual use can improve contact with mucous membranes. Mixing pearl powder into non-acidic warm liquids is another traditional option. Avoid hot liquids that could damage delicate compounds. Anyone taking regular medications should ask a qualified practitioner before adding pearl powder to your regimen.
Pearl powder is compatible with many popular cosmetic ingredients. Combine with vitamin C for tone-enhancing routines and hyaluronic acid for plumper-looking skin. Pair peptide serums and nano-grade pearl powder to support delivery in light serums.
Take a gentle approach when using near strong active ingredients. Alongside retinoids or intense exfoliants, apply pearl-containing products on separate days or layer gently to help protect skin comfort. Select a water-dispersible pearl grade for serum formulas that include vitamin C to maintain a clear, even blend.
Storage conditions influence stability. Keep jars sealed in a low-humidity area away from heat and sun exposure. Many powdered products stay stable for 12–24 months depending on formula type and added ingredients. Check manufacturer guidance for best-use dates and discard if it develops an unusual odor or discoloration.
Match the pearl powder grade to your goal. Use nano-grade pearl powder for formulas that need light delivery and minimal visible residue. Use superfine pearl material for rinse-off masks, scrubs, and paste products where surface feel is not a problem. Hydrolyzed, water-dispersible pearl materials work well in serums, beverages, gels, and emulsions that require smooth dispersion.

How Pearl Powder Types Compare
Before buying pearl powder, it’s essential to consider particle size, solubility, and traditional applications. Manufacturing method can change the product’s skin feel, blendability, and absorption when ingested. Here are clear distinctions to support a smarter buying decision.
Particle Size And Absorption
Nano pearl powder often contains particles around 40–100 nm, is valued for fast dispersion through the skin surface and mucosal tissue. Cold physical nano milling ensures the retention of proteins, minerals, and delicate nutrients. This method also minimizes particle clustering.
Superfine pearl powder, with larger particles, sits more superficially on the skin. It is useful in masks that create a noticeable texture and gentle exfoliation. Yet, it hinders rapid systemic absorption.
Key Functional Differences
Water soluble and hydrolyzed pearl powder types dissolve in water-based liquids, gels, and serums. They disperse smoothly, help improve glow, and help support collagen-focused formulas when used in topical formulas. Internal formulas with hydrolyzed pearl powder focus on enhanced digestion and absorption.
Shell powder remains connected to traditional medicine for its traditional soothing properties. It appears in clinical or historical recipes where the complete shell matrix plus minerals are essential for the desired formula purpose.
